Zaza ‘got a Little Bit Emotional' When Kerr Told Warriors About Chronic Pain

Programming note: Warriors-Blazers Game 4 coverage starts tonight at 6:30pm with Warriors Pregame Live on NBC Sports Bay Area, and streaming live right here.

Steve Kerr did not coach in Game 3 against the Blazers and he will also miss Game 4.

On Monday morning, Zaza Pachulia was asked if the Warriors have held a players-only meeting to discuss the team's situation.

"Not really. We had a meeting before Game 3. Steve kind of gave us an update. That was a tough meeting for me personally," Zaza explained on KNBR 680. "I kind of got a little bit emotional when I heard all the details.

"We knew he wasn't feeling good but when he told us the details, it was kind of emotional. When you care about somebody, you don't want to hear all the struggles. You just feel bad ... it kind of touched me.

"I told him we would be praying for him to get well."

On Sunday, Kerr spoke to the media and declined to share details about what he's going through.

After the Game 3 win, Steph Curry gave the game ball to his head coach.

"He said 'Don't win one for the gipper,'" Zaza shared. "That's what Steve said in the meeting (laughter). But Steph went the opposite way. It was very nice of Steph as a leader, as a captain of the team -- it was a nice gesture from him and I'm sure Steve loved it."
